Please.... Experienced builders only ....



So I'm looking into the possibility of upping the compression on my FD to 9.4:1. I'm hoping for a little better mileage, more low end torque.

0.5) Is this reasonable to expect?



1.) Do I run the counterweights used with the '87 9.4:1 rotors?



2.) What shops have good reputations as good internals balancers?



3.) Mods so far are HKS IC, DP, Apexi PFC, Dual N1, Atkins street port.

Planning LIM port matching to the street porting, water injection, upgraded ign, ram/cold air intake. 14PSI max - Will that be enuf to prevent detonation (assuming the A/F-r is below 12 @ WOT)?

If not , what else?
